Former WWE superstar & one-half of Cryme Tyme, Shad Gaspard, was one of the featured guests on this week’s live edition (01/03/11) of the award-winning Monday Night Mayhem.

Shad Gaspard Discusses His WWE Release, Why His Slated Singles Push On SmackDown Was Halted, The Break-Up Of Cryme Tyme, Why Him & JTG Never Won The World Tag Team Titles, Who Created The Concept & Idea Of Cryme Tyme, TNA/MMA Rumors, His Relationship With John Laurinaitis, Why He Believes Chris Jericho Is One Of The Greatest Of All-Time, Collaborating With Muhammad Hassan On Their Forthcoming Graphic Novel, & What Fans Can Expect In His New Film “Untouchable”

Interview highlights courtesy of The Mayhem’s official correspondent, Paterson from New Jersey:

Whether or not his WWE release came as a surprise:

“To be honest with you, no. I was with the company for about eight years, a few of those years were in developmental and five & a half of it have spent on the road. I kinda learned the system of the company and learned the understandings of the business side of the company, along with the wrestling. I saw it coming. The only thing that kind of caught me off-guard was I actually being talked to about what I was going to be doing on TV when I would came back in November or December, and then I was released.”

What happened from the time of Cryme Tyme’s break-up to the time he was released by the WWE & what were the plans for his slated singles push which began on SmackDown:

“I sat down with a lot of the top people, and we talked and they had very big plans for me on SmackDown or RAW. Everything sounded real good. I went down to Tampa to train, and went I got down to Tampa, I weighed 305 lbs. By the time I was done training, I got down to 265 lbs. I thought I was doing good, and I was told I was doing good by several people. Then again, I had some people telling me I was doing bad. It was a big push & pull kind of thing.”

If he believes the WWE truly focused on tag teams during his run with the company & which tag team that he & JTG faced off with that he hoped the WWE would have capitalized on:

“In my opinion, I think the WWE never focused on tag teams since like way back in the day. Tag teams are just something our creative staff doesn’t really think draws people to the show. As Cryme Time, we were lucky that we actually had personalities to go along with our wrestling. Even though we were aggressive, and we did fun moves, and had pretty good matches with people, we actually had personalities away from the ring, where we could talk into the microphone, and have fun, and get the fans into our matches. I honestly thought that when Chris Jericho & Big Show became Tag Team Champions, they brought so much to the tag team division, and they build it up so much together as a team (Jeri-Show). When they were Tag Team Champions, they stepped up the level in the tag team division. I was hoping that the WWE would have capitalized on that, whether it be with us as Cryme Time or any other team.”

WWE Hall of Famer Jim Ross has updated his blog, which you can read in its entirety at JRsBarBQ.com. Here are some highlights of what JR said about:

Miz vs. Morrison’s Match From Monday’s RAW:

“Great start to Raw with Miz vs. Morrison. These are two of the individuals that WWE is counting on to be big time players in the future. They both put forth great effort in the falls count anywhere match for the WWE Title. I enjoyed their hard work and the overall physicality of the contest. Both men likely want to be known not only as successful, main eventers, first and foremost, but also tough, physical wrestlers, as well. Each took positive steps forward on that goal.”

“Miz is establishing that he is a talented, charismatic WWE Champion who can be beaten on any given night. That combo has worked for ages.”

“Morrison can wow any discerning fan with his athleticism and his physicality is becoming more prominent in his matches and I like that trait with any wrestler.”

The Elevation Of Wade Barrett & Sheamus:

“Some of the exchanges between Wade Barrett and Sheamus were physical and both men showed intensity and a gear change. Both Barrett and Sheamus have definitive up sides and both fit into the same category with Morrison and Miz as men that WWE needs to get to the next level and to stay there. Again, this is no simple feat and the ascension is a process that takes varying amounts of time depending on the individual along with being at the right place at the right time with all the stars surrounding the process being aligned properly.”

Reports That Awesome Kong Has Signed With WWE:

“I don’t know if WWE has signed female star Awesome Kong or not but if they have then I think it is a smart hire. After meeting her at the Cauliflower Alley Club (CAC) function a year or so ago in Las Vegas, I wrote that I thought she would be a nice fit in WWE because Kong is so unique. If she does sign, I’d bet a case of BBQ sauce that her name changes. If the Kong rumor is true, and this is just my two cents, I hope that Kong NEVER wrestles a man in WWE.”

Former WWE performer Tammy Sytch (a/k/a Sunny) spoke with Alfonso Castillo of Newsday.com regarding her new cookbook, and commented on whether some of the current Divas would be more valuable outside the ring.

“Yes, maybe some of them,” Sytch replied. “I’ve never been a huge fan of women’s ‘wrestling,’ and have always thought it’s best left to the guys. Some of the girls out there aren’t so talented inside the ring, and I think that just exposes the business even more. You wouldn’t put a Doctor with a shaky hand into surgery, now would you?”

Sytch was also asked about her limited involvement in the 25-Diva Battle Royal at WrestleMania XXV and whether she regrets participating.

“My actual return was on the 15th Anniversary of Raw show, in December of ’07, and I was featured nicely then. Had my own music, entrance, introduction, it was fun! Doing Wrestlemania was just the icing on top of that. I had a blast, but pay-per-view’s are timed out and so stringently, that there was nothing anyone could do to focus on any of the girls.”

World Wrestling Entertainment parted ways with 54 performers from their talent roster in 2010, marking the fifth consecutive year in which over 50 departures occurred within a calendar year. WWE dropped 35 main roster talents and 19 developmental talents over the course of 2010. 2010 also saw a record setting number of Diva turnover as 14 female talents parted ways with WWE, including 10 from the main roster.

– As we’ve been covering here on the site since last week, former TNA Knockouts champion Awesome Kong is believed to have signed a contract last week with World Wrestling Entertainment. Kong confirmed the signing on Twitter, re-tweeting congratulations from her attorney saying she’s going to “kill it” in WWE.

Independent wrestling promotion Millennium Wrestling Federation is promoting Awesome Kong’s appearance for this Saturday’s event at Memorial Hall in Melrose, MA as her farewell show before she starts with WWE. Kong will wrestle J-Busta and will be accompanies to the ring by John Cena, Sr., father of WWE superstar John Cena.

After speaking with a WWE source over the weekend about Kong’s signing, the latest is that the company is reportedly trying to keep it as “under wraps” as possible. A few WWE superstars are speculating that Kong could be a mystery entrant in this year’s Royal Rumble, which takes place on 1/30. While Kong will certainly be a part of WWE’s divas division, another plan that has been discussed is for Kong to be introduced as a bodyguard/enforcer for either a WWE superstar or diva.

– WWE has reportedly reached out to Chris Jericho about returning in time for WrestleMania. Jericho is said to be enjoying his time away and does not have immediate plans to return to the company. Triple H will be returning soon to add some needed star power to WrestleMania. The Undertaker’s status is still up in the air.

With WrestleMania taking place from Atlanta and there being talk of a possible WCW tie-in at the event, Bill Goldberg’s name has come up as somebody the company might reach out to for a WrestleMania program.

Former WWE creative team members Court Bauer and Dave Lagana (who currently works with Ring of Honor) have posted messages on Twitter questioning whether the revival of WWE Tough Enough will be successful. Bauer wrote on Twitter.com/CourtBauer:

“Glad WWE finally embracing reality TV (a decade late).. Tough Enough and reality is a proven GREAT vehicle to launch stars, BUT will WWE consistently commit to this new talent in long run? Skeptical.”

Lagana (@Lagana) responded to Bauer’s tweet with his own line of skepticism:

“‘He just doesn’t get it, boss’ Six words that have killed more careers before they could develop. Remember all the hype with NXT last year too? Will wait to see on execution.”

Lagana continued, “I look forward to Tough Enough, but more importantly look forward to the weeks and months after to see what they make of the talent from the show.

As we reported earlier, WWE and the USA Network announced today that the Tough Enough reality competition will be returning on April 4th (the night after WrestleMania) on the USA Network. Tough Enough will air for 10 weeks on Monday nights at 8 p.m. EST as a lead-in to WWE RAW.

LOS ANGELES, CA –January 3, 2011 – USA Network has given a ten episode order to “WWE TOUGH ENOUGH,” a non-scripted series in collaboration with World Wrestling Entertainment, Inc. and Shed Media US. “WWE TOUGH ENOUGH,” slated to debut April 4, 2011, will feature a group of twelve individuals looking for an once-in-a-lifetime shot to become the next WWE Superstar or Diva. The grand prize winner will be awarded a contract with WWE, joining its roster of talent.

“WWE TOUGH ENOUGH” will premiere at 11/10c the day after WrestleMania® XXVII and immediately following USA’s ratings juggernaut “WWE MONDAY NIGHT RAW®.” It will then move to its regularly scheduled slot, Mondays at 8/7c, starting on April 11th.

“We’re thrilled to tag team with the WWE in bringing TOUGH ENOUGH back to television,” said Chris McCumber, evp marketing, digital and brand strategy, USA Network and Jeff Wachtel, president original programming USA Network & co-head, original content, Universal Cable Productions. “By focusing on both the physical and the performance challenges of becoming a Superstar, the show will shine a new light on what it takes to truly make your mark in the WWE universe.”

“For years, the return of `TOUGH ENOUGH has been one of the most talked about and speculated topics amongst reality show fans and television industry insiders,” said Kevin Dunn, Executive Vice President, Television Production, WWE. “With the combined promotional muscle of USA Network and WWE, the right time slot and the reality show experience of Shed Media, WWE is looking forward to the successful return of one of television’s first reality show hits.”

The diverse group of men and women will live and train together in a house in Los Angeles. To see who has what it takes to be the next WWE Superstar or Diva, the contestants will battle it out each week in a series of unique challenges designed to test for such characteristics as showmanship, creativity, athleticism and desire, just to name a few. Each episode will feature a current WWE Superstar, who will introduce the contenders to a quality that they must possess to make it to the top of the sports entertainment world. Along the way, viewers will witness the trials and tribulations of what it takes to be one of the best in the world’s greatest sports entertainment organization.

Each episode will conclude with the elimination of one of the hopefuls who is left outside of the ring, while those that remain will move one step closer to their dream. In the final episode, the remaining contestants will battle it out for the grand prize.

Shed Media US, noted for its strong characters and memorable casting in the non-scripted arena, will produce WWE TOUGH ENOUGH. The company’s previous reality credits include “The Real Housewives of New York City,” “Who Do You Think You Are,” “World’s Strictest Parents.” Producing for Shed Media US are Alex Demyanenko and Eric Van Wagenen.

Former WWE Diva and Playboy covergirl Maria Kanellis was recently interviewed by the Miami Herald newspaper.  Here are some highlights of what Maria said about:

Leaving WWE:

“It’s weird because you forget how busy you are when you are on the road. You’re on the road four or five days a week and sometimes going internationally for two weeks at a time, three weeks at a time. When you’re doing it, you don’t realize how crazy and hectic it is. Your body has to adjust to it.'”

“It’s very funny because I still have friends within WWE, and now seeing some of the other girls released, I’m so surprised.”There was a whole group of us that came in together. It was me, Melina, Mickie [James], Jillian [Hall]. We all came in about the same time, and a lot of us are no longer there anymore. It’s kind of funny how we all went in around the same time and left around the same time. I’m just happy about the future.”

The Possibility of Working For TNA Wrestling

“I never actually talked to [TNA] too much about it. I’m not saying I will never do it, but what I am saying is I’m completely focused on my acting career right now, and with pilot season coming up, I’m just super excited to be out here doing that. I’m in acting classes and working my tail off. I’ve been on tons of auditions.”

The Upcoming DivaMania Tour With Jillian Hall and Taryn “Tiffany” Terrell:

“I guess you get to party like a diva with a diva,” she said. “We are going to be there to have a good time and visit with people who are fans. Just really let loose after all the craziness with WWE. It’s our after party. I’m sure we will be sending lots of photos and videos.”

Aside from working on her singing career, Maria has also been acting. She will be appearing in the upcoming horror film “Manos: The Search For Valley Lodge,” scheduled for a 2013 release, along with former WWE star Gene Snitsky.

— Reader Darren Bongiovanni has compiled a list of the best win & loss records for WWE superstars on pay-per-view for 2010. All pay-per-view matches were included in the statistics except the Royal Rumble, the Tag Team Gauntlet Match from Extreme Rules, and the Tag Team Turmoil Match from Night of Champions (because the participants were not all involved in the match at the same time.)

The WWE wrestler who had the best PPV record of the year was Daniel Bryan, with an undefeated record of 5-0. Also undefeated were Tyson Kidd (3-0), David Hart Smith (3-0), Bret Hart (2-0), Vikcie Guerrero (1-0), JTG (1-0) and Chris Masters (1-0). Other notable records were Big Show (6-2), Kane (6-3-1), John Cena (6-5), Randy Orton (5-7-1) & The Miz (6-4).

— The New York Times published an article on Sunday discussing the return of Tough Enough in April. Also in that article was an update on WWE’s planned cable network, which is currently scheduled for a launch in mid-2012 to early-2013. Kevin Dunn, WWE’s executive vice president of television production, said the ddition of “Tough Enough” on USA did not reflect any change in the company’s plans for a channel of its own. “We’re talking to partners,” he said, and those include NBC Universal.

The New York Times published an article on Sunday announcing that the new season of “Tough Enough” will premiere on the USA Network on Monday, April 4th – the night after WrestleMania. The show will

The new “Tough Enough” will air on Monday nights at 8:00 p.m. EST, right before WWE RAW, creating a three-hour block of WWE programming on USA.

Tough Enough will feature 12 men and women competing for a one-year WWE contract. At this time, there’s been no word about a cash prize for the show’s winner.

WWE’s executive TV producer Kevin Dunn says WWE hopes the show will draw in new viewers who will stick around for WWE RAW.

“It’s a way to bring eyeballs to the WWE product that wouldn’t necessarily watch a live event wrestling show.”

Dunn told the New York Times that USA has been interested in Tough Enough for years and wants to add more “unscripted” programming to its schedule.
